Replacement Double Glazed Units Near Me

Windows that are damaged cause drafts and leakage that waste energy which can result in expensive heating bills. The condensation of moisture in the frames may cause rot and health issues for you and your family.

Double pane windows are made up of two matched glass units that are separated by a spacer that is filled with argon gas or air. They are an excellent energy-saving solution that can help you lower your winter heating costs and cut down on the cost of cooling in summer.

Misty Windows

double glazed units manufacturers near me glazing is an excellent investment for your home. It can help you reduce your energy bills, make your home more comfortable and safe and also enhance its appearance. However, it could be damaged or discolored over time. This can be due to the weather or cleaning chemicals. It can also be caused by the seal being broken between two panes. This can cause windows to become fogged up or mist.

The good aspect is that this problem can be repaired. Glaziers often replace the sealed unit within the window rather than replacing the frame and glass. They can also be in a position to install new frames should they be required. However, the most important thing to consider in preventing misty windows is to avoid using chemical cleaners or harsh cleaning products. These chemicals can damage the seal that insulates and cause moisture to leak through the glass.

A glazier will be able to identify the cause of your window issue and suggest the most effective course of action. They will likely need to conduct a survey before giving you an estimate, since they will have to measure the frames and windows to identify the appropriate replacement sealed units.

The glazier will then replace the window with the correct materials after the survey has been completed. The glazier will examine the windows and make sure that they work properly. This includes testing the temperature inside your property.

Condensation inside

If condensation appears inside your double-glazed windows, it doesn't necessarily mean they're not functioning as they should. It could be a sign that there is too much humidity in the air or not enough air flow within the room or building. This is often the case if you have recently had builders or other tradesmen working on your property since wet plaster, cement and paint all give off lots of moisture.

A solution to this is to open the window slightly or make use of an extractor Replacement Double Glazed Units Near Me fan, leaving a window open at night will also aid. Alternately, try to create more shade around the windows and doors as this will decrease the amount of water emitted by direct sunlight.

If you notice condensation between your windows It could be caused by an issue with the spacers between the window panes. This is the space between two single panes of glass. It is filled with desiccant materials that absorb any water or moisture. If the spacer is damaged it will quickly become saturated and the excess moisture will appear as condensation.

Another reason for condensation appearing between your window panes is that there could be problems with the sealant used originally. If the windows were put in by a reputable company that offers an insurance-backed guarantee that this is more likely.

To fix the sealant between double-glazed windows, you will need to remove the unit. This is a challenging task and is not one to be undertaken without the proper training or experience because it is likely that you will break the glass or cause further damage. It is possible to repair the unit cost-effectively by companies that specialize in this type of work. They usually drill a hole in the glass or spacer bars and then inject or pump a drying agent into the sealed unit.
